Abstract

Mobile application market shows an unprecedented prospect. This research examines the impact of mobile app development on firm equity value. We hypothesize that mobile app launch is positively related to firm equity value in the short term, and mobile app performance will be priced into firm equity value in the long term. Our research provides important managerial implications for companies that plan to enter the mobile app market.
